Is a "Shadow RNC" Evolving?

 Recently Newt Gingrich told an interviewer that there was a 4 to 1 chance that he would "not" run for President! ( link1 )  GOP Presidential candidates have been openly criticizing and snubbing the President. ( link2)  Faced with a 40% drop in small donor contributions, the "old RNC" actually fired all of its phone solicitors ( link3 ) showing how absolutely divorced from reality they, the RNC,  are.  Putting all the blame on the poor phone solicitors and none on themselves!  What a collection of losers.   And over all GOP fundraising is down and sagging behind the dem's.  ( link4 ). 

All of the above are "road signs" to some in the GOP.  Including myself.  At a rapid clip now, the GOP candidates and their staff's and advisors, especially, are realizing  that the President, K. Rove, Mel Martinez -  "the wrecking crew" are absolutely trashing "our" GOP and ruining our chances for 2008 over this  insane McCain/Kennedy/Bush  immigration bill.  

Its decision time for those GOP'rs  who still believe we can win in '08.  Some sort of "Shadow RNC" is (or needs to) evolve complete with a Shadow RNC Chair - possibly Newt Gingrich?   Newt seems to be falling into that position naturally.  As if he were destined for it.  I believe he is. He seems to be falling away from presidential candidacy.   His demeanor lately in TV and radio interviews is that of a coach on the sidelines during a desperate, must-win game.  Not the demeanor of a candidate.  He has a brilliant mind with a steady flowing stream of great ideas.  But too much personal baggage to actually vie for the Presidency.  However,  the Republican Party can not afford to waste or discard such talent.  We need him to continue to "coach" us through this difficult time. 

And with the "old RNC"   falling short in the fundraising department, what's the point?  Individual candidates can have their own internet and other fundraising these days.  And regarding the U.S. Chamber and Club for Growth, they'd best fall in line with the "New Republican Party" or they'll be left out in the cold.  And if they throw their support toward the Dem's -  oh brother.   Wouldn't  want to be in their shoes after 1/20/09 if they do that. 

I say the Shadow RNC is, indeed, evolving.  Maybe unbeknownst to the Candidates and others within the higher tiers of the party  but, nonetheless, it is forming out of sheer desperate necessity.  Like the old west wagon trains that used to naturally form up in a circle when being attacked.   And it is  necessary  to separate from the President and his "wrecking crew".  Or, come January 09, to be with him in Crawford clearing brush because there will be nothing else to do.  And do you think he'll care?  All he cares about now is doing what he wants.  He has little regard for our Republican Party or a GOP victory in '08.  Its not a priority for him.  Darvin Dowdy
